Felaniella (Felaniella) candeana
Taxonomy
Lucina candeana was named by d'Orbigny (1853) [DISTRIBUTION: Pleistocene-Recent; Caribbean.]. It is extant.
It was recombined as Diplodonta candeana by Woodring et al. (1924); it was recombined as Felaniella (Felaniella) candeana by Hendy et al. (2008).
